Transcendence Theatre Company to play a role in helping Sonoma County fire victims

The Broadway Under the Stars performers are holding a one-night performance Sunday, Nov. 5, in New York City to help raise funds for victims of the Sonoma County fires; it will be streamed live online.|

Transcendence Theatre Company has teamed up with a cast of New York-based Broadway performers to stage the "Sonoma Strong Benefit Concert for California Fire Recovery," a one-night only performance this Sunday, Nov. 5 at 7 p.m. The concert will take place at The Green Room 42 in New York City and will be streamed on Facebook live at 4 p.m. for those on the West Coast.

Transcendence has raised more than $350,000 for Jack London Park since its inception in 2011. Due to the recent devastation of the North Bay wildfires, the fundraising efforts have shifted to a more immediate need.

“We would bring 60 Broadway artists from New York each summer. They became community members and began texting us and sending money to artists here to buy supplies,” said co-executive director, Stephan Stubbins, 39.

The event will feature 25 performers, including a few who have been directly impacted by the wildfires. “One of the performers in New York grew up in Sonoma with her family. We have a couple that lives in Kenwood and they will fly to New York and share some words,” Stubbins said. “A Broadway performer couple who recently got married at Paradise Ridge will also share some personal messages during the show.”

Tickets for the event in New York will cost $30 per person. The live stream can be seen at facebook.com/TTCsonoma.

Transcendence Theatre Company has developed the "Rise Up & Recover Fund" to help support the communities of Glen Ellen, Kenwood, Santa Rosa and Sonoma, California. Proceeds from this campaign fund will help to support fire victims, evacuees and first responders. To donate or for more information visit RiseUpAndRecover.org or transcendencetheatre.org.
